Javascript 固定在视口下方并在视口中滚动一次的菜单?
我不知道如何描述这一点,因此最好是链接一个示例: 无论这家伙用侧边栏菜单做了什么,都很棒,我很想复制它。我已经尝试过检查,但我无法精确指出它是如何工作的。在我看来,菜单的行为就像是在css中固定的一样,但它只有在向下滚动视口时才可见。。。但我看不到任何淡入或其他jQuery技巧。有人有想法吗?这是我到目前为止所拥有的。 HTML: 此外,我也不明白为什么.nav在链接旁边仍然有点,尽管我没有为文本装饰规则指定任何点,并且它对下划线有效…你可以给我们贴上这个-非常简单Javascript 固定在视口下方并在视口中滚动一次的菜单?,javascript,jquery,html,css,web,Javascript,Jquery,Html,Css,Web,我不知道如何描述这一点,因此最好是链接一个示例: 无论这家伙用侧边栏菜单做了什么,都很棒,我很想复制它。我已经尝试过检查,但我无法精确指出它是如何工作的。在我看来,菜单的行为就像是在css中固定的一样,但它只有在向下滚动视口时才可见。。。但我看不到任何淡入或其他jQuery技巧。有人有想法吗?这是我到目前为止所拥有的。 HTML: 此外,我也不明白为什么.nav在链接旁边仍然有点,尽管我没有为文本装饰规则指定任何点,并且它对下划线有效…你可以给我们贴上这个-非常简单 <div data-s
<div data-spy="affix" data-offset-top="60" data-offset-bottom="200">
...
</div>
...
编辑:我的意思是第一次-向朋友道歉。好的一面是,使用词缀更容易。恐怕这不是我想做的,它只是在滚动时突出显示部分。@Brian检查我的编辑。我被误认为是Scrollspy,你实际上需要使用词缀。谢谢你会让你知道的!非常好,谢谢!以前从未使用过Bootsrtap,我不知道它有这样的功能。@Brian Bootstrap是我的第一站,如果我需要起草一个原型-它在生产中甚至非常宝贵-即使你只使用它的网格系统。
.nav
{
position: fixed;
display: inline-block;
font-family: "verdana";
text-align: left;
z-index: 3;
right: 30px;
top: 200px;
}
.nav a
{
display: inline-block;
padding: 20px;
text-decoration: none;
color: #ededed;
}
.nav a:hover
{
color: #000000;
}
<div data-spy="affix" data-offset-top="60" data-offset-bottom="200">
...
</div>